The role:

To carry out a range of social worker interventions as allocated by the team manager which includes the assessment and management of risks to children and young people. Embracing a restorative approach to practice and where assessed as safe, support families to develop their own plans to keep children safe with the support of family networks and professionals.

Key Responsibilities:

  • To have the relevant skills knowledge and aptitude to ensure that all vulnerable people are safeguarded from abuse and that all statutory functions, local policy, procedures are adhered to in a timely manner and case recording are up to date.
  • Be highly organised, able to work within a performance management framework, be able to produce timely, high quality work, using various forms of information technology to ensure that you are compliant with legislative requirements, statutory standards, local policy and protocols, practice directives and reflects social work frameworks.
  • Be legally literate and remain up to date with emerging case law to inform practice within the relevant practice area, including upholding the principles of human rights, equalities and practicing in a culturally competent manner.
  • To be able to apply social work theory, models, best practice and methods to practice with a specific focus on systemic and strengths based approached and a good understanding of human development throughout a lifespan.
  • To work in partnership with individuals applying professional curiosity, critical thinking, analysis and evidence based research to form a professional opinion and translate this into professional documentation and plans to address identified risks and support independence.
